Using worms as bait to catch carp

What is a more natural bait than worms? Worms form part of all fishes natural diet. In times of flood worms are readily available as new ground is opened up to the fish. Lobworm's are rich in amino acids.

These amino acids are very attractive and beneficial to the carp. When your fishing is a little slow then just taking the time to find a few lobby's can bring rich rewards. I prefer to fish the worm on a float rig.

You can purchase worms from tackle shops or just do it the old fashioned way. On a damp evening go equipped with a torch and bucket to a large grassy area and you will find plenty.

Alternatively, using some washing up liquid mixed in a bucket of water, tip it over a small area and you may be surprised by how many worm rise to the surface.

This is because they are irritated by the washing up liquid and come to the surface to try and rid themselves of it. You will also need a tub of clean water to wash the worm before placing it in a bucket filled with old news-paper and mud.
